14. dresses so that they can find each other Visit http faq slimdevices com and search or crossover for additional information I can t enter my wireless password f your network is using WEP encryption you ll need the hexadecimal WEP key for your wireless network Hexadecimal keys are either 10 or 26 digits of 0 9 or the letters A to F Some wireless access points or routers use text passwords for WEP The configuration software for your wireless device can show the key in hexadecimal Airport users can use Airport Admin Utilities Use the Base Station menu to find the Equivalent Network Password and use the value displayed The web interface won t come up even though Squeezebox is working Try using the following URL http 127 0 0 1 9000 Be sure to type the http part as some versions of Internet Explorer require it when accessing a URL by IP address Squeezebox Owner s Guide 23 How do find the IP address of the computer where I have installed SlimServer On Windows Click Start gt Run type in cmd and hit enter In the DOS window type ipconfig and hit enter On Mac OS X Go to System Preferences gt Network Under the Show drop down pick the network interface you are using then click TCP IP Your IP address will be displayed On Linux or UNIX Open up a shell and type ifconfig and hit enter Squeezebox can t connect to my computer running SlimServer This could be due to a firewall bein

23. g active on the computer Macintosh You will have to create a new exception in the built in firewall to allow the Squeezebox to connect to SlimServer To do this 1 Open System Preferences gt Sharing and click Firewall 2 Click New to create a new rule 3 For Port Name choose Other 4 For Port Number Range or Series type 3483 9000 5 For UDP Port Number s specify 3483 Mac OS 10 4 only 6 For Description type SlimServer 7 Click OK and ensure that your new exception is checked on Windows Windows XP Service Pack 2 turns on a built in firewall by default You will need to configure the firewall to allow access to SlimServer To do this 1 Go to Control Panel 2 Click Security Center 3 Click Windows Firewall under Manage security settings for 4 Click the Exceptions tab Add an exception for the following three ports by clicking Add Port Port number 3483 TCP Name SlimServer Control Logitech Port number 3483 UDP Name SlimDiscovery Port Number 9000 TCP Name SlimServer Web Third party Firewalls Examples of third party software firewalls include Brickhouse Norton Personal Firewall Norton Security Center PC Cillin Blacklce McAfee Security Center ZoneAlarm You will need to configure your firewall software or hardware to allow connections to ports 3483 and 9000 for both UDP and TCP connections Refer to the instruction

35. s that came with your firewall for details There are detailed instructions for many third party firewalls available on our web site at http faq slimdevices com My computer is displaying an error that says that another device on my network is using the same IP address If you have a wireless Squeezebox and you have connected it using both ethernet and wireless your Squeezebox may have created a loop in your network and you need to disconnect one of your network connections Unplug the ethernet connection or go back to the setup screens to set up your Squeezebox to connect using ethernet I m trying to use a mapped network drive like Y for my Music Folder on my Windows computer and it does not work If you are using Windows NT 2000 or XP SlimServer is running as a Windows service Windows services do not have permission to use networked drives by default You must run the SlimServer service as a user who has permission to use the shared volume To do this go to Control Panel gt Administrative Tools gt Services Find SlimServer and double Click to view the properties Click on the Log On tab then click This Account and enter the account information for the user account that has access to the network volume Tip The user account for the service must be protected by a password for this to work If you are still having problems try using a UNC style path to specify your music library in the Server Settings page Instead of X path
